The Hardware Hacking Handbook: Breaking Embedded Security with Hardware Attacks
Jasper van Woudenberg, Colin O'Flynn
The Hardware Hacking Handbook is a deep dive into embedded security, perfect for readers interested in designing, analysing, and attacking devices. You'll start with a crash course in embedded security and hardware interfaces and learn how to set up a test lab. Real-world examples and hands-on labs throughout allow you to explore hardware interfaces and practice various attacks.
